Our Duty to Israel is a sermon preached by Scottish minister of the gospel, Robert Murray M’Cheyne, on 17th November 1839, after returning from a “Mission of Inquiry into the State of the Jewish People” which was commissioned by the Church of Scotland.
This updated edition of Our Duty to Israel has been edited in an effort to make his extraordinary sermon more accessible to
today’s readers. Every attempt has been made to retain the content and emphasis that the author intended and to stray as little as possible from the original text.
Shortly after his death in 1843, his friend Andrew Alexander Bonar edited his biography which was published with some of his manuscripts as The Memoir and Remains of the Rev. Robert Murray M'Cheyne. It has had a lasting influence on Evangelical Christianity worldwide.
